Jean Paul Gaultier: How fashion’s ‘enfant terrible’ redefined Hermès handbags
From 2003 to 2010, Jean Paul Gaultier served as the Creative Director for Hermès, leaving a profound impact on the brand’s leather goods design. This article delves into the most representative handbags designed or reinterpreted by Gaultier during his tenure at Hermès
